The incident took place in the 19th over of the match. While running to take the run, Irish batsman Andy Mcbrine fell at the feet of Nepal pacer Kamal Singh Airi. McBrain ran to get to the other side immediately after the fall, but before the Irishman reached the crease, Kamal Singh threw the ball to wicketkeeper Asif. But Asif got the ball and decided not to dismiss the Irishman.

Commentators who were commenting on the match immediately came out in support of Asif Sheikh’s move. ‘I was thrilled by the scene, which warmed my eyes and mind. Asif Sheikh could have easily run out the batter. But he was not ready for it. This is the true essence of cricket. This will be my nomination for the Spirit of Cricket award, ”said one of the commentators.

Despite the sportsman’s spirit in the match, Nepal failed to win against Ireland. They lost the match by 16 runs. Ireland lost the toss and opted to bat, scoring 127 in the allotted 20 overs. Nepal set a target of 128 for victory but ended the innings at 111.
